At Collins Aerospace, precision and reliability guide everything we do. Our Bristol and Plymouth sites are centres of excellence for navigation and control systems, powering world-class innovations like MEMS-based IMUs and TERPROM terrain navigation systems. This is your opportunity to join a pioneering engineering team - in a hybrid role based in either Plymouth or Bristol - and take a leading role in the next generation of aerospace technology.

We’re looking for a Lead FPGA Engineer ready to take a leading role in shaping the next generation of aerospace systems. You’ll work on high performance navigation and sensor technologies where precision, reliability, and innovation are critical.

What You Will Do:

  • Lead full lifecycle firmware development on new and existing products and test equipment
  • Work closely with the Electronics Discipline Chief to drive continuous improvement in the firmware development process
  • Support the management and maintenance of software tools used by the digital design team
  • Effectively communicate firmware design and process decision to both technical and nontechnical audiences
  • Collaborate with multidisciplinary experts in systems, software, and mechanical design to bring complex projects to life
  • Participate in peer reviews for firmware
  • Share your expertise, mentor colleagues, and champion continuous improvement across the digital design team

What You’ll Learn:

  • Develop deep expertise in high performance IMU and MEMS sensor design for real world aerospace applications
  • Gain hands‑on experience with formal aerospace development processes
  • Work directly with cutting‑edge FPGA and mixed-signal technologies in live aerospace systems
  • Thrive in a high-performing, collaborative engineering environment where precision meets innovation
  • Opportunity to develop broader electronics skills alongside digital design work

What You Must Have:

  • A minimum 2:1 Bachelor’s degree (or equivalent) in Electronics Engineering or a related field
  • Strong VHDL experience — including architecture, coding, simulation, and test benching (Microchip, Xilinx, SoC)
  • Proven experience of working to formal design standard such as DO-254
  • Excellent communication skills
  • Vision for continuous improvement and forward-thinking approach

Skills & Experience We Value:

  • Familiarity with Verilog/SystemVerilog, OSVVM, UVM or UVVM
  • Experience in MEMS sensors, airborne electronics, or ASIC development
  • Cross-disciplinary awareness (systems, software, mechanical)
  • Experience with E-CAD tools for schematic capture, PCB layout, and simulation (e.g. Xpedition, HyperLynx, AMS)
